Report: Spurs set to beat Chelsea after Inter Milan ace agrees terms on two-year deal

Tottenham Hotspur look set to beat Juventus and Chelsea to land Inter Milan midfielder Ivan Perisic, according to The Independent.

The report claims that the 33-year-old has agreed to terms on a two-year contract with the north London club and is set to make a decision on Monday.

The Croatian is out of contract at Inter Milan this summer and a move to the Premier League could see him reunite with Antonio Conte, having played under the Spurs boss during their Serie A title-winning campaign in 2021/22.

Perisic has played in all but three of Inter’s games this season and has been offered a new contract, however, he has yet to provide them with a decision on his future (transfermarkt).

Sky Italia revealed earlier this week that Inter had improved the financial terms of their offer to the former Bayern Munich player and were not prepared to discuss any further uplift.
